'Jeen-Yuhs: A Kanye Trilogy' on Netflix
The most prominent Kanye West documentary is "Jeen-Yuhs: A Kanye Trilogy," which is available on Netflix. This docuseries provides an extensive, three-part exploration of Ye’s life, from his early days as a producer in Chicago to his rise as a global superstar. Directed by Coodie Simmons and Chike Ozah, it features rare, never-before-seen footage that offers a unique perspective on his personal and professional evolution.
- Part 1: Vision - Showcases Kanye's early struggles and ambitions.
- Part 2: Purpose - Highlights his breakthrough moments and challenges in the music industry.
- Part 3: Awakening - Examines his life after achieving fame and the complexities that come with it.
